Package : mesa
Version : 10.3.2-1+deb8u2
CVE ID : CVE-2019-5068
Debian Bug : 944298

Tim Brown discovered a shared memory permissions vulnerability in the
Mesa 3D graphics library. Some Mesa X11 drivers use shared-memory
XImages to implement back buffers for improved performance, but Mesa
creates shared memory regions with permission mode 0777. An attacker
can access the shared memory without any specific permissions.

For Debian 8 "Jessie", this problem has been fixed in version
10.3.2-1+deb8u2.

We recommend that you upgrade your mesa packages.
